I-95 Nighttime Milling And Paving Project To Begin In Waterford

Expect Delays: Here's when the nighttime milling and paving work on I-95 in Waterford is scheduled.

WATERFORD, CT — Nighttime milling and resurfacing work is scheduled to begin Sunday, Aug. 9, on Interstate 95 in Waterford, according to the Connecticut Department of Transportation.

The project covers a 3.79-mile segment of I-95 from the I-395 interchange to 0.06 miles south of Exit 82, including ramps, according to the department. The work is scheduled to be completed Friday, Sept. 11, and will be performed by Waters Construction Co. Inc.

Motorists can expect lane closures on I-95 between the I-395 interchange and just south of Exit 82. Traffic control personnel, crash attenuator vehicles and signs will guide drivers through the work zone, according to the department.

The nighttime work schedule is 7 p.m. to 5 a.m. from Sunday evening to Friday morning. Work is scheduled to end at 6 a.m. Friday, Sept. 4, and resume at 8 p.m. Tuesday, Sept. 8, because of the Labor Day holiday.

The department said schedule changes or extensions may be needed because of weather delays or other unforeseen conditions. Motorists are advised to maintain a safe speed in the area.
